Okay so i work at a dog kennel and stand/walk for any where from 4-9 hours a day when i work, i put in standing (the fishing option since there wasn't just a simple standing one) and it said i basically meet my exercise goals for the whole week (3 30 min work outs a week basically) from just 3 hours of work. Does that sound right at all? I figure if that were the case then after a month of working there i would have lost weight but i haven't and it isn't as if i've been eating more. Should i have picked a different option to be more accurate? i'm unsure...

Your job should have already been factored in when you put in your activity level.0

your work doesnt count in your exercise. you put ur settings as "lightly active" and that's where that is counted0
